| /*
 | |
|  * Open buckets represent a bucket that's currently being allocated from.  They
 | |
|  * serve two purposes:
 | |
|  *
 | |
|  *  - They track buckets that have been partially allocated, allowing for
 | |
|  *    sub-bucket sized allocations - they're used by the sector allocator below
 | |
|  *
 | |
|  *  - They provide a reference to the buckets they own that mark and sweep GC
 | |
|  *    can find, until the new allocation has a pointer to it inserted into the
 | |
|  *    btree
 | |
|  *
 | |
|  * When allocating some space with the sector allocator, the allocation comes
 | |
|  * with a reference to an open bucket - the caller is required to put that
 | |
|  * reference _after_ doing the index update that makes its allocation reachable.
 | |
|  */
